There's not much a 7t won't split at 10-12" if you know your grain.

 

Why not save a few quid and throw the other stuff on the 'must do later' pile?

I have a 7 ton electric and I split 15inch long rings, I have not had a log I can't split. Nasty logs need to be "nibbled" but I have not been defeated yet.

Recently bought a rock machines venom 22 ton for £1500 (optional £100 build up price). Comes with a 4 way head and the standard single head. Nothing it won't go through. Had originally limited myself to £750 for the 12 ton version but glad I went this way. A lot of money but well worth it. Does horizontal, vertical and tows too. Briggs and Stratton Vanguard engine, so what's not to like!
